Enhance your expertise in disability rights with our Postgraduate Certificate in Disability Rights Evaluation and Analysis. This program equips participants with advanced knowledge and skills to evaluate policies, programs, and practices related to disability rights.
Upon completion of this postgraduate certificate, learners will be able to critically analyze disability rights issues, assess the impact of policies on individuals with disabilities, and propose evidence-based recommendations for improvement.
The program is designed to be completed in 6 months on a part-time basis, allowing working professionals to upskill without disrupting their careers. The self-paced nature of the course provides flexibility for individuals with busy schedules.
This postgraduate certificate is highly relevant to current trends in the field of disability rights, offering insights into the latest research, best practices, and emerging issues. It is designed to meet the needs of professionals working in government agencies, non-profit organizations, advocacy groups, and related sectors.
